How to Mirror iPhone to Mac for Free

Mirroring an iPhone screen to a Mac offers a larger display for presentations, demonstrations, gameplay, and enjoying media. Several free methods achieve this, leveraging built-in features and free software. This article outlines the most reliable and user-friendly options available.

1. QuickTime Player

QuickTime Player, pre-installed on all Macs, provides a simple, wired solution for mirroring an iPhone screen. This method ensures minimal latency, making it suitable for activities requiring real-time responsiveness, such as mobile gaming.

To mirror using QuickTime Player, connect the iPhone to the Mac using a Lightning to USB cable. Open QuickTime Player. From the File menu, select "New Movie Recording." A recording window will appear. Next to the record button, click the dropdown arrow. Under "Camera," select the connected iPhone. The iPhone's screen will then be mirrored in the QuickTime Player window.

While QuickTime Player primarily serves as a recording tool, it effectively mirrors the iPhone display without any additional software. Recording functionality can be used if needed, but is not required for simple screen mirroring.

2. Mirroring with LonelyScreen

LonelyScreen establishes a free mirroring connection between an iPhone and a Mac using AirPlay. It acts as an AirPlay receiver on the Mac, allowing users to wirelessly project their iPhone's screen. The free version displays a watermark, but remains a viable option for many applications

First, download and install LonelyScreen on the Mac. Upon launching, LonelyScreen activates AirPlay receivers. On the iPhone, access Control Center by swiping down from the upper-right corner (iPhone X and later) or swiping up from the bottom edge (older iPhones). Tap "Screen Mirroring.” Select LonelyScreen receiver (it will display the name of your Mac). The iPhone screen will then be mirrored to the Mac's display.

LonelyScreen offers a convenient wireless mirroring solution, particularly beneficial for presentations and sharing media content. The lack of cables provides greater freedom of movement during presentations.

3. Reflector

Reflector is a paid application offering a free trial period. During this trial, users can access full functionality for mirroring their iPhone to a Mac wirelessly via AirPlay. Reflector provides a clean, user-friendly interface and supports multiple device connections simultaneously.

Download and install Reflector on the Mac. Start the application and trigger the free trial. On the iPhone, access the Control Center and tap "Screen Mirroring." Select the Mac running Reflector. The iPhone's display will be mirrored on the Mac.

Reflector offers advanced features like frame customization and recording options. Though a paid application, the free trial allows exploration of these functionalities for temporary mirroring needs.

4. LetsView

LetsView is a free wireless screen mirroring application that supports various platforms, including iOS and macOS. It utilizes AirPlay for mirroring, enabling users to effortlessly share their iPhone screens to their Macs.

To use LetsView, download and install the application on both the iPhone and Mac. Ensure both devices are connected to the same Wi-Fi network. Open LetsView on both devices. On your iPhone, open Control Center and tap "Screen Mirroring." Select the name of your Mac displayed in the LetsView app. Your iPhone’s screen will then be mirrored to your Mac.

LetsView offers a straightforward approach to wireless mirroring and supports various additional features like screen recording and whiteboard functionality, making it a versatile tool for both personal and professional use.

5. 5KPlayer

5KPlayer is a free media player with built-in AirPlay receiver functionality. This enables users to mirror their iPhone screens to their Macs without requiring separate screen mirroring software. 5KPlayer supports various video and audio formats, adding a value proposition beyond simply mirroring.

Download and install 5KPlayer on the Mac. Launch the application. On the iPhone, access the Control Center and select "Screen Mirroring.” Choose the Mac running 5KPlayer (identified by its name). The iPhone screen should then mirror to the Mac.

5KPlayer provides a convenient option for users seeking a free mirroring solution bundled with a capable media player. Its AirPlay compatibility seamlessly integrates screen mirroring into its core functionality.

Choosing the appropriate method for mirroring depends on specific needs. Wired connections with QuickTime offer low latency. Wireless solutions like LonelyScreen, Reflector, LetsView, and 5KPlayer provide greater flexibility. By understanding the strengths of each approach, users can effectively mirror their iPhone to a Mac for free, enhancing their productivity and entertainment experiences.
